1. Three aspects of the monoclonal rat IgA IR22 were investigated: its free thiol groups, its hinge structure and its glycopeptides. 2. Exposed thiol groups, 1.5 per IgA dimer, were located in the Fc region, and buried thiol groups, 3.2 per IgA dimer, were located in the Fd region. 3. Rat IgA was cleaved to Fab fragments by pepsin, but, unlike mouse IgA, it was not cleaved at the hinge region by papain. 4. The contents of GlcNAc indicated that there were two N-linked glycopeptides in the Fab region, and one in the Fc or tail regions.
